About N-[6-[3-tert-butyl-5-(2,4-dioxopyrimidin-1-yl)-2-methoxyphenyl]naphthalen-2-yl]-N-(2-hydroxypropyl)methanesulfonamide

N-[6-[3-tert-butyl-5-(2,4-dioxopyrimidin-1-yl)-2-methoxyphenyl]naphthalen-2-yl]-N-(2-hydroxypropyl)methanesulfonamide (PubChem CID 57449645) has the molecular formula C29H33N3O6S and a molecular weight of 551.67 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is N-[6-[3-tert-butyl-5-(2,4-dioxopyrimidin-1-yl)-2-methoxyphenyl]naphthalen-2-yl]-N-(2-hydroxypropyl)methanesulfonamide.
